Home >Web Front-end >JS Tutorial >How to use dom in js

How to use dom in js

下次还敢
下次还敢Original
2024-05-09 00:03:23876browse

Using the DOM in JavaScript allows you to do the following: Get elements (using document.querySelector() and document.querySelectorAll()). Modify elements (via properties and methods such as innerHTML, classList, and style). Add and remove elements (using appendChild() and removeChild()). Handle events (using addEventListener()). Traversing the DOM (using parentNode, childNodes and nextSibl

How to use dom in js

Using the DOM in JavaScript

DOM (Document Object Model) It is the main way for JavaScript to manipulate web content. It provides a representation of a tree structure, in which HTML elements are used as nodes, and these nodes can be accessed and modified through JavaScript.

##How to use DOM?

    Get elements:
  1. You can use the document.querySelector() and document.querySelectorAll() methods to get a single element or A set of elements.
  2. Modify elements:
  3. Elements can be modified through various properties and methods, such as innerHTML, classList and style.
  4. Adding and removing elements:
  5. You can add and remove elements using the appendChild() and removeChild() methods.
  6. Handling events:
  7. You can use the addEventListener() method to listen for events on elements, such as click or mouseover. ##Traverse the DOM:
  8. You can use attributes such as
  9. parentNode, childNodes and nextSibling to traverse the DOM tree #. ##Advantages of DOM

Provides dynamic access and modification to web content, supports various operations, including acquisition, Create, modify and delete elements.

Allows handling of user interactions such as clicks, mouseovers and keyboard input.
  • Cross-browser compatible and works well in most major browsers.
  • ##Example of DOM
  • Here is a JavaScript code example illustrating how to use the DOM:
<code class="javascript">// 获取一个元素
const button = document.querySelector('button');

// 添加事件侦听器
button.addEventListener('click', () => {
  // 修改元素
  button.innerHTML = '已点击';
});</code>
In this example, we get A button element and then add a click event listener, we modify its

innerHTML property to update its content .

The above is the detailed content of How to use dom in js.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n